Foreign Minister Bilawal Bhutto-Zardari said on Saturday that the entire Pakistani country stands in solidarity with the Chinese families who have been harmed by the incident at Karachi University, and that those responsible will not be pardoned.

The foreign minister was addressing at a Foreign Office memorial service for the Chinese nationals killed in a suicide assault at the KU’s Confucius Institute last month.

A car explosion on the campus of the University of Karachi killed four persons, including three Chinese nationals, and injured four more.
